Alice Arya created a new article
27 w

Kenya Transit eTA for French Citizens | #travel #eta #kenya #france

Kenya Transit eTA for French Citizens

Kenya Transit eTA for French Citizens

The Kenya Transit eTA is a convenient digital permit required for French citizens transiting through Kenya on their way to another destination.